Lady Gaga’s MTV VMA performance begins with an ode to 1999 award showLady Gaga’s name is synonymous with the VMAs after the many jaw-dropping stunts she’s pulled. From ending The Fame era with an artful and gory critic of fame culture to the meat dresses, Gaga has cemented herself as a VMA icon. But what I’ve always loved Lady Gaga’s artistry because of how she pays homage to pop history. The opening bit on the television, inside of our TV, includes footage from the 1999 MTV VMAs and announces a lineup of Diana Ross, Britney Spears, and NSYNC. A blast from pop’s past. 2. Lady Gaga’s face mask steals the 2020 VMAs show Leave it to Lady Gaga to not only deliver a perfect socially distant performance but do it with some of the most stylish face masks and PPE ever. "I was wearing face shields before it was a thing," Gaga said on Twitter Sunday night (Aug. 30). Honestly, Gaga has always been a style icon. Ariana Grande Hitting a Whistle Note and Lady Gaga Cheering her on during "Rain on Me" PERFORManceThe bridge on “Rain on Me” remains one of my favorites in all of pop music because we get a flavor of both signature Lady Gaga and Ariana Grande. Lady Gaga gives us some sultry delivery lyrics taking us to the climax of this song. “Rain on me, tsunami” coos Gaga. And then Ariana Grande delivers perhaps one of her greatest whistle tones ever! Lady Gaga even turns to her, for a spit second of silence, as she cheers on her fellow singer. We have no choice but to stan legends supporting legends! 5.
